Calligraphic Asme 1 is a bold, narrow, medium contrast, italic, normal x-height font.

A slanted calligraphic display face with dense, ink-heavy strokes and a lively, brushlike rhythm. Letterforms are built from broad, tapered strokes that often end in wedge-shaped terminals and small flicks, creating a chiseled-yet-fluid silhouette. Counters tend to be compact and asymmetrical, and the overall texture is dark and energetic, with noticeable variation in stroke thickness and width from glyph to glyph. The uppercase set reads assertive and sculpted, while the lowercase introduces more cursive motion and softer joins without becoming fully connected.

It suits display-driven applications such as book covers, poster titles, packaging fronts, event promotion, and branding marks where personality and motion are desired. The dense color and expressive terminals make it especially effective for short phrases, titles, and pull quotes rather than long passages.

The font conveys a dramatic, story-forward tone that feels rooted in classic calligraphy and theatrical lettering. Its sharp terminals and sweeping curves suggest ritual, fantasy, and old-world display typography, while the forward slant adds momentum and a slightly mischievous flair.

The design appears intended to emulate formal, hand-drawn calligraphy with a bold, stage-ready presence, prioritizing expressive silhouettes and rhythmic stroke movement over strict regularity. It’s built to create instant atmosphere and distinctive word shapes in prominent settings.

Spacing appears intentionally irregular in a handcrafted way, producing a lively, slightly bouncy baseline and word shape. Numerals share the same tapered, wedge-terminal construction and look most at home at headline sizes where the inner shapes and terminals can breathe.
